What is WordPress?
WordPress is the most popular Content Management System (CMS) that allows users to create websites without coding. It powers over 40% of all websites on the internet, making it the go-to platform for bloggers, businesses, and eCommerce stores.
It is an open-source platform, meaning it’s free to use and customizable with thousands of themes and plugins.

WordPress.org vs. WordPress.com: What’s the Difference?
Many beginners get confused between WordPress.org and WordPress.com. Here’s a quick comparison:
Feature | WordPress.org | WordPress.com |
---|---|---|
Hosting | Self-hosted | Hosted by WordPress |
Customization | Full control | Limited themes & plugins |
Monetization | Full freedom | Restrictions on ads |
Pricing | Free (but needs hosting) | Free plan available, but paid upgrades needed |
Which one should you choose? 👉 If you want full control and freedom, go with WordPress.org. 👉 If you need a hassle-free hosted solution, choose WordPress.com.

How to Get Started with WordPress (Step-by-Step)
Step 1: Choose a Domain & Hosting
- Register a domain name (e.g., yourwebsite.com).
- Get a reliable WordPress hosting provider like Bluehost, SiteGround, or Kinsta.
Step 2: Install WordPress
Most hosting providers offer one-click WordPress installation.
Step 3: Pick a Theme
- Free themes are available in the WordPress Theme Directory.
- Premium themes can be purchased from ThemeForest, Elegant Themes, or Astra.
Step 4: Install Essential Plugins
Some must-have plugins:
- Yoast SEO – Improve search rankings.
- Elementor – Drag-and-drop page builder.
- WPForms – Contact form plugin.
- WooCommerce – Set up an online store.
- WP Rocket – Speed optimization.
Step 5: Customize & Launch Your Website
- Create essential pages like Home, About, Services, and Contact.
- Optimize for SEO and speed.
- Launch your site and start driving traffic!

FAQs About WordPress
1. Is WordPress Free?
Yes, WordPress is free, but you need hosting and a domain.
2. Can I Build an E-Commerce Website with WordPress?
Yes! Use WooCommerce to create an online store.
3. Do I Need Coding Skills to Use WordPress?
No, WordPress is designed for beginners with no coding knowledge.
4. How Secure is WordPress?
WordPress is secure with regular updates, but you should install security plugins and use strong passwords.
5. Can I Monetize My WordPress Website?
Yes, you can earn money through ads, affiliate marketing, e-commerce, and memberships.
